Clinical Laboratory Improvement Amendments (CLIA)
The Clinical Laboratory Improvement Amendments (CLIA) of 1988 are federal regulatory standards established by the Centers for Medicare and Medicaid Services (CMS) to ensure the quality and accuracy of laboratory testing. Laboratories that perform testing on human specimens for health assessment or diagnosis are required to comply with CLIA Regulations.
Requirements for Handling and Storing Samples
- Proper labeling: All laboratory samples, including refrigerated blood samples, must be accurately labeled with patient information and unique identifiers to prevent mix-ups and ensure traceability.
- Packaging: Samples should be securely packaged in leak-proof containers to prevent spills or contamination during transportation.
- Temperature monitoring: Refrigerated blood samples must be stored at the appropriate temperature range as specified by the laboratory test requirements. Regular monitoring of temperatures is essential to prevent sample degradation.
- Storage conditions: Samples should be stored in designated refrigerators or freezers with temperature controls to maintain the integrity of the specimens.
Transportation of Refrigerated Blood Samples
Transporting refrigerated blood samples from one location to another requires careful attention to ensure Sample Integrity. Guidelines for transporting samples are outlined by regulatory agencies to maintain the quality of specimens during transit.
Packaging and Labeling
- Secure packaging: Samples should be placed in compliant packaging materials such as insulated containers with ice packs to maintain the required temperature during transit.
- Proper labeling: Each sample container must be labeled with patient information, collection date and time, and any other required identifiers to ensure accurate tracking and identification.
Temperature Monitoring
- Temperature control: During transportation, the temperature of refrigerated blood samples must be monitored and maintained within the specified range to prevent sample degradation.
- Temperature logs: Transporters should keep detailed temperature logs for each shipment to provide documentation of temperature maintenance throughout the transportation process.
